Job TitleSenior Mechanical EngineerLocationSaudi ArabiaWork Schedule5 Days per Week | 8 Hours per DayPosition OverviewThe Senior Mechanical Engineer will provide advanced technical expertise and leadership in mechanical engineering (Static Equipment and/or Piping) for a major onshore oilfield redevelopment project. The role requires extensive experience across all project phases, including concept development, FEED, detailed design, EPIC, commissioning, and operational support.The candidate will ensure engineering excellence while maintaining compliance with project specifications, company standards, industry regulations, cost targets, schedules, and HSE requirements.Key ResponsibilitiesEngineering & Technical LeadershipDeliver mechanical engineering design and technical support for assigned project scopes.Ensure compliance with company procedures related to quality, cost, schedule, and HSE.Lead and review engineering calculations, specifications, datasheets, and technical documentation.Provide expert-level input in either Static Equipment or Piping discipline.Review and approve vendor documents and technical submittals.Project Execution & DesignExecute mechanical engineering activities across all project phases:Concept DevelopmentFeasibility StudiesFEED (Front End Engineering Design)Detailed DesignEPICCommissioning & Start-upConduct in-house and on-site engineering surveys and technical assessments.Provide technical support during construction, installation, pre-commissioning, and commissioning phases.Participate in HAZOP, design reviews, and technical workshops.Project Management & CoordinationManage time, cost, and quality deliverables within allocated scope.Coordinate with multidisciplinary teams including process, civil, electrical, instrumentation, and project controls.Support procurement activities including vendor evaluations and technical bid analysis.Assist in resolving technical issues during project execution and operations.Operational & Field SupportProvide troubleshooting support for operational mechanical systems.Identify improvement opportunities for reliability, safety, and performance optimization.Support brownfield modifications and tie-in activities.Essential QualificationsBachelor’s Degree in Mechanical Engineering (Mandatory)Chartered Engineer (CEng) or Professional Engineer (PE) status preferredMinimum 15+ years of experience in the Oil & Gas industryStrong background in Static Equipment and/or Piping EngineeringDemonstrated experience in onshore oilfield projects#J-18808-Ljbffr
